Title: Veronica Gensamer: Innovator in Microwave Design and Network Solutions
Introduction
Veronica Gensamer is a prominent inventor based in Alpharetta, GA (US), known for her contributions to microwave design and network infrastructure. With a total of 5 patents, she has made significant strides in developing innovative solutions for modern communication systems.
Latest Patents
One of her latest patents is a microwave design tool that enables techniques for developing and building microwave system infrastructure. This method involves defining a system that includes a processor and rules for permissible interactions between microwave devices. The system plans wireless hops and assigns paths based on these rules, enhancing the efficiency of microwave network infrastructure. Another notable patent is the dark fiber dense wavelength division multiplexing service path design for microservices tailored for 5G and next-generation networks. This scalable solution offers a metadata-driven approach for implementing dark fiber DWDM service paths, allowing for integration with network management applications and supporting multiple microservices in a cloud environment.
Career Highlights
Veronica has worked with notable companies such as AT&T Intellectual Property I, L.P. and AT&T Mobility II LLC. Her experience in these organizations has contributed to her expertise in telecommunications and network design.
Collaborations
Throughout her career, Veronica has collaborated with talented individuals, including Seyed Hashemi and Fariborz M Farhan. These partnerships have fostered innovation and creativity in her projects.
